📋 What You Need to Know
Rajesh Kumar, beloved by millions for his iconic role as Rosesh Sarabhai in the cult classic 'Sarabhai vs Sarabhai', embarked on an unexpected and challenging journey that took him far from the glamour of television studios. During the tumultuous period of the COVID-19 pandemic, Kumar decided to pursue his passion for agriculture, transitioning from acting to farming. What began as a hopeful venture, however, soon spiraled into a daunting financial crisis. This is the compelling story of how a celebrated actor, driven by a desire for a different life, faced unforeseen adversities in farming, ultimately leading to a staggering debt of Rs 2 crore.
🎭 Complete Story
Rajesh Kumar's foray into farming was not a whimsical decision but a deeply considered move, spurred by the introspection brought on by the COVID-19 pandemic and a long-held passion for sustainable living. He invested significant capital and effort into acquiring land and setting up an organic farm in his ancestral village, aiming to produce fresh, chemical-free produce and inspire a return to natural farming methods. His initial enthusiasm was palpable, with social media posts showcasing his dedication to the land and his new role as a farmer. He spoke openly about his desire to connect with nature and contribute positively to society through sustainable agriculture.
